No Coverage Owed Under Insurer’s Excess Policies For Contamination Suit, Judge Says

Mealey's (August 19, 2019, 4:18 PM EDT) -- LAKE CHARLES, La. — An excess commercial general liability insurer has no duty to defend or indemnify its insured against an underlying environmental contamination lawsuit because the damages alleged in the underlying suit occurred outside of the insurer’s policy periods, a Louisiana federal judge said Aug. 16 in granting the excess insurer’s motion for summary judgment (Admiral Insurance Co. v. Zadeck Energy Group Inc., No. 16-912, W.D. La., 2019 U.S. Dist. LEXIS 139334)....
